Why are signals paused on weekends?

The forex market closes Saturday and Sunday. Some platforms offer weekend OTC with synthetic quotes—our analysis uses live exchange data from Massive, so it won't align with simulated prices.

How do I read the signal strength percentage?

Strength reflects how many indicators agree. 70%+ suggests higher consensus; 50–70% is moderate; under 50% means mixed signals—often best to skip that pair.

What timeframe suits my trading style?

Shorter (30s–2m) suits quick trades but carries more volatility.

Mid (5m–15m) balances speed and clarity.

Longer (30m–4h) tends to filter noise but moves slower.

What do RSI and Trend mean in the signals?

RSI measures momentum: under 30 often hints at potential upward bounce, over 70 at possible pullback.

Trend shows prevailing direction—upward (bullish), downward (bearish), or flat (sideways).
